Honestly, i believe even if Soha asks sona to arrange her to meet her dad... sona should not do it until sona is absolutely sure that Dev is not going to play any of his nasty - above the law - tactics.

I still cant forget the sentence "Tera ye beta tere liye kuch bhi karega maa.. kuch bhi " .. this is when Ishwari came back home after the temple drama and sona was forced to agree for infertility treatments. i still remember how sona looked at him when he said it... it was sad

Given that Dev dixit doesnt always play fair game and if it comes to pleasing his mom .. what is the gaurantee that he wont plant false evidence and prove in the court that Sona is actually a drug addict... He as a matter of fact very well knows how to twist law ... we have seen him doing it.

So i would say Sona should keep it hidden until she feels safe that dev will not play any dirty games to get Soha's custody

Also, sona still thinks Dev is still a puppet of his mother and has not changed. so she needs to realize and understand that Dev can think different and act in a direction that doesnt please his mother now.

if anything goes wrong and Dev is successful in getting full custody of SOha, then Soha will lose a loving family where she is emotionally and physically happy ( except that she is curious about her dad.. she is not really missing out on anything)
Soha will go to the dixit shit hole which is no good place to grow up for any kid.

As a responsible mother, Sona should do what is best for Soha ... chance of losing custody of Soha vs introducing father that Soha never knew and doesnt miss too much.
Also Dev Dixit's feelings and haqs should be the last thing Sona should be considering while making this decision

ps: all those who are asking sona to reveal to dev as it is his haq... would you still say sona should reveal if Dev has remarried and has his own family and happily living with his kids.?
I doubt it... the reason for putting pressure on sona is not because it is best for Soha but it is because Dev dixit is in a sad and miserable state and ppl are just showing sympathy and feel he deserves happiness.
